I would like use one minimal patched Builroot release in one branch for multiple projects,
so is it also possible to maintain different patches for a packages in different external folders?
Or could the selecition of patches be controlled by a configuration file?
(the different pachtes are necessary because of differenr kernel versions)

You want to have a look at BR2_GLOBAL_PATCH_DIR.

you might want to look at https://github.com/Openwide-Ingenierie/buildroot-submodule which is meant to solve that sort of problems.

each variant will share the patch directroy by default, but you can override that on a per-variant basis
